Output f3676869720a3dee6bfba2ae1e94f58d72ae7e868f75ff2d2ce53d07d649909b:0

value
29681
script pubkey
OP_0 OP_PUSHBYTES_20 e34903e5080996211e9d1f6b77dd3d1310d52489
address
bc1qudys8eggpxtzz85ara4h0hfazvgd2fyff2vmzg
transaction
f3676869720a3dee6bfba2ae1e94f58d72ae7e868f75ff2d2ce53d07d649909b
confirmations
194561
spent
true